Window security films are polyester-based layers that bond to glass, acting as a hold-together barrier in the event of impact. They are designed to delay shattering, helping slow down unwanted entry attempts while minimizing the risk of flying glass. These coatings do not make glass bulletproof or bombproof, but can serve as an important tool in increasing the time it takes for someone to breach a glass entry point.

Sun Tint’s installation process includes a property assessment, selection of film thickness based on needs, and an optional anchoring system to improve glass retention performance. Thicker films, such as 15 mil options, can help resist windblown debris and accidental impacts. Lighter films provide daily protection for windows in classrooms, chapels, and administrative areas.
